Output 30c787644a7e163f59c28fd264bca5b829558881f361060266cd60c53ca43736:6

value
701159
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ae7f45e7f624ba4d67c07d62a188d623fbabce3d OP_EQUAL
address
3Hbfy1YfSbRCq7cgNDfC8A9eKh7jsFb4FG
transaction
30c787644a7e163f59c28fd264bca5b829558881f361060266cd60c53ca43736
spent
true